Runbook: date localization hotfix (Tidemark 3.1). If users in the Veralund region report month/day swaps, the LocaleForge service is likely serving stale format bundles. Steps: flush the bundle cache, redeploy the formatter sidecar, then spot-check the settings page in three locales. Do not edit bundles by hand; they regenerate on deploy. Confirm the audit log shows the reload event. To trigger the cache flush endpoint, authenticate with the internal key below.

service key, hawif-taweg: zpat3_g6e

**Leadership Review Briefing — Support Outsourcing**

For the finance team: the proposal moves tier-one support to Quillbrook Services under a two-year contract, reducing annual support cost by roughly 18%. Transition costs land in Q1; savings begin Q3. Headcount impact is handled through redeployment, not layoffs. Detailed models are with Henrik's group. The confidential note below outlines the related business plans.

board note of tagug-hahag: Praionax Logistics is in early talks to buy Julaxek Group for about $36.3 million. The Julmir launch date is March 1, and nothing goes to the press before then.

# Crossword Generator — Who to Contact

The Gridwren crossword generator is maintained by the puzzles platform group at Meadowtype. Day-to-day code ownership sits with the generation team; they handle fill-algorithm bugs, dictionary updates, and grid-validation failures. Theme-pack content issues belong to the editorial tooling team instead. Infrastructure (the nightly batch that pre-generates puzzles) is run by platform ops, and outages should go to them first. For general questions, bug reports, or handover requests, use the team mailbox.

escalation mailbox, kaweg-kahif: druwyn.sordor@nelvroworks.corp